    ISUZU Motors South Africa, the title sponsor of IRONMAN South Africa, proudly supports a diverse and accomplished group of athletes and individuals gearing up for the upcoming IRONMAN Mossel Bay event on November 19.

    Set against the spectacular backdrop of the Outeniqua Mountains and the pristine azure sea, Mossel Bay’s landscape provides a breathtaking venue for this renowned competition, known for its relentless test of physical endurance. This event marks the culmination of a demanding series of IRONMAN challenges held earlier in Gqeberha and Durban this year.

    Expressing enthusiasm for ISUZU’s 15-year partnership with IRONMAN, Ziphindiwe Ngcobo, Department Executive for Marketing at ISUZU, says, “We are thrilled to be part of the Mossel Bay event. The IRONMAN brand, akin to ISUZU, celebrates being BOLD BEYOND HUMAN, recognizing the endurance of ordinary individuals who dare to step out of their comfort zone and take on a challenge of this magnitude.”

    ISUZU’s sponsorship lineup includes a diverse mix of participants, ranging from ISUZU dealers and loyal customers to esteemed athletes such as South Africa’s renowned triathlon coach, Steve Atwell. As a certified Level 2 Triathlon coach accredited by TSA and ASA, Steve Atwell chairs ATC Multisport, South Africa’s largest multisport club, and founded ‘Embark Tri’ in 2010 to mentor novice athletes.

    This diverse sponsorship reflects ISUZU’s commitment to supporting both professional athletes and local heroes who embody the enduring spirit of ISUZU and the indomitable strength it represents.

    “As a brand dedicated to the communities we serve, ISUZU is committed to giving back and making a difference. The IRONMAN Mossel Bay competition serves as an excellent platform to engage with the local community and inspire individuals to embrace a healthier and more active lifestyle,” adds Ngcobo. Mossel Bay’s landscape, adorned with lush rolling hills and a vibrant tapestry of agricultural and cultural heritage, sets the stage for an extraordinary event.
